Join us for a special evening celebrating The Thursday Murder Club from page to screen.

Step into the world of Richard Osman’s beloved, bestselling novel, which follows four irrepressible retirees whose casual sleuthing takes a thrilling turn when they find themselves with a real whodunit on their hands. Discover how this much-loved tale has been brought to life in the forthcoming film adaptation, releasing globally on Netflix on Thursday, 28th August.

The film, directed by Chris Columbus (Harry Potter and the Philosopher’s Stone) and with a screenplay by Katy Brand and Suzanne Heathcote, features an extraordinary cast including Helen Mirren, Pierce Brosnan, Ben Kingsley and Celia Imrie to name just a few.

 

This is a live screening direct from the British Library.

Hull libraries offer access to books, music and video DVDs and CDs, newspapers and magazines, plus a wide range of other material. They offer information about the library service in different languages, large print and Braille on request. Books written in community languages are available at the Hull Central Library and other local libraries.
